Narek Seferjan (born August 20, 1974) is a Russian-Armenian chess Grandmaster,[1] journalist and script writer. Seferjan graduated from the Russian State University of Physical Culture and Diplomatic Academy of the Ministry of Foreign Affairs of the Russian Federation.

Chess achievements

[edit]

Prize winner of such international tournaments as:

  • Moscow Youth Champion – 1987
  • U.S. Open Concord, USA – 1995
  • North American Open – 1995
  • Seventh Goldberg Memorial, Moscow – 1996
  • Twelfth Goldberg Memorial, Moscow – 1998
  • Moscow International – 1998
  • Estrin Memorial – 1998

Journalist

[edit]

Correspondent and observer for numerous print media, worked in war zones. Sphere of interest – international affairs. TV correspondent since 2003. 2006 – international observer for «Rossija 24» TV News Channel.
